From the day a child is born the countdown begins. We have a short time to do the critically important work of preparing each child to take on the world. This is the reason the Mequon-Thiensville School District exists—to launch our children to a promising future.

The Mequon-Thiensville School District (MTSD) is a high-performing public school district located in the North Shore suburbs of Milwaukee, Wisconsin. MTSD serves students in grades 4K - 12 in the City of Mequon and Village of Thiensville - communities that embrace world-class learning opportunities and rich arts, athletics and co-curricular activities. The district is comprised of some 3,700 students and approximately 400 employees across a total of six schools (Donges Bay Elementary, Oriole Lane Elementary, Wilson Elementary, Lake Shore Middle, Steffen Middle, and Homestead High). 

MTSD consistently "Significantly Exceeds Expectations" according to the Wisconsin Department of Public Instruction, and also boasts three "National Blue Ribbon Schools" per the U.S. Department of Education.
